July Minutes - 2008/08/27 11:01 Minutes of the Peterborough Cycling Club
Committee Meeting
Held on 14th July 2008

Members present:
John McCarthy,Tim Cockerell, John Savill, Norman Hill, Joe Ippolito, Gary Gwynn, Richard Roach, David Yarham.

Apologies:
Jeremy Harrison, Rod Auckland, Keith Steiner

The Minutes of the previous Committee Meeting were agreed to be a true record of that meeting.

Matters Arising:
• The ride for ryder event date had changed to Sunday 14th September.
• the three Open Events had all gone smoothly.
• the President had not contributed to the Radio Cambridgeshire broadcast about cycle lanes, as a Clarion representative had contributed.
• handover of Club clothing to Richard Roach had been effected, albeit without an inventory, and the new Quartermaster would announce this on the Club website.
• Chairman reminded the Committee he would soon be seeking support for the Open 10 on 30th August.

Open Events:
The Stilton Village Hall and two timekeepers had been booked for the Open 10.
Secretary (Event Organiser) outlined the support he would need to run the Open Road Race on 7th September successfully. This was considerable, as the 2 Chief Commissaires had listed their requirements for supporting vehicles, which were considerable. HQ and a mobile first-aider had been booked. A difficult requirement was the need, ideally, for 8 radios. The Chairman and Secretary would liaise to trial a possible capability at modest cost.

Clubroom:
The Scouts had announced an increased fee for the use of the room to £20 from September. A long discussion reached the conclusion that continued use of the room each week was untenable in view of the cost and the relatively low attendance. Secretary was waiting for the Scouts to say if reduced use, say every other week, was acceptable, though this would still be costly but would provide a venue for Committee meetings. A decision on the future use of the Clubroom would be made at the next meeting.

Mars Refuel Fund:
Secretary reported that he had applied on the Club’s behalf for a grant from this new fund, tying it to the ride for ryder event. http://www.marsrefuel.com/index.aspx

Newsletter:
Secretary had received no contributions for the 3rd Newsletter of the year, which he would like to issue soon. Although many members could refer to the website for much Club news, there was a significant number of members without web access for whom the Newsletter was important. Contributions, please!

Treasurer’s Report:
Treasurer was not present.


Quartermaster:
See matters arising for news of the new Quartermaster.

Road-Race Secretary’s Report:
Road Race Secretary was not present.

Time Trial Secretary’s Report:
The Cub Championship was well advanced with just the hill-climbs to come, and all results were on the web site. Some members had been riding Open events, including a 100 miler by John Dawson. Thursday evening TTs had been well supported, as had most of the Hereward series.
All needed to note that applications to run Open Time Trials in 2009 needed to be decided at the next Committee Meeting, so volunteer organisers would be needed.

Press Secretary’s Report:
Press Secretary was not present.

New Members:
The Committee approved one new membership application.

Any Other business:
• Joe hoped we would try the proposed new 10 course this year. Dave said most reaction had not been positive, but agreed to set one up, probably for the last in the season.
• Dave was owed money from the Open 25; no accounts had been seen for the event, and Dave would deal direct with the Treasurer.

Date of the next meeting: 18th August.

There being no further business the meeting closed at 2110.
